After Shern walked me home she left me near the front door and then we exchanged our goodbyes. I then silently walked into the house and found my aunt, sitting on a couch, in the drawing-room. The structure of our drawing-room was such that, one sitting in it can directly see who has entered or have exited the house.

The moment I saw her there, I froze. I genuinely wished her to watch something more important than knowing where I've been to. But there goes my luck, trying its best not to turn into a good one. Her deep brown eyes were successful in finding me stranded near the front door. She got up from her chair and strolled towards me. I stood still where I was. I could feel the silence in the room. It felt like every piece of furniture in the room were mocking me. I looked down at the floor and then to my shoelaces. It was like the shoelaces were the most interesting stuff I've ever seen in my entire life.

"where. Did. You. Go?" Her deep voice scared me more. I couldn't reply to her question but stared at her blankly.

"Miss Syndi, I hope you have heard me. Didn't you?" this time, she sort of screamed. I couldn't utter a single word clearly. I stammered.

"i ... I was... I just... I...." my voice cracked.

She opened her mouth and then soon closed it as we heard our door crack open. I secretly hoped that it was not Aiden and someone else who would come in and make the atmosphere in the room a little light. To my surprise, Jake, our neighbour's son who was also a bit favourite to our aunt, stepped in. The moment I saw him, I was relaxed a bit knowing that he might be of some help now.

"Hello, ma'am..." Jake mumbled before coming in our direction and waving his hand towards my aunt. By the time he came near me and my aunt, my aunt has stepped back a bit leaving a distance between us. My aunt didn't reply to Jake but she smiles at him.

Jake came near me and greeted me with his warm smile to which I also smiled back. He then looked towards my aunt and moved forward to her. They started speaking to each other and I excused myself thinking of it to be a great opportunity for me to avoid the risky topic of where I was.

As Jake was my aunt's favourite, he used to visit our house frequently and thus we had become somewhat friends in the past few days. He used to ask how my day was and after replying, I used to ask him, the same . We used to have a chit chat and used to joke few times only to lighten the mood. After Shern left us, Jake was the only one whose presence made me feel light and safe.
